**Senior Manager of Software Development and Implementation**

6 days ago


Pittsburgh, Pennsylvania, United States Duquesne Light Company Full time

About Duquesne Light Company

Duquesne Light Company is a leading provider of electric energy, committed to creating a culture of inclusion and diversity. We value and respect the unique differences and experiences of our employees, and believe that our differences lead to better collaboration, innovation, and outcomes.

Job Summary

We are seeking a highly experienced Senior Manager to lead our Development Engineering team. The successful candidate will be responsible for planning, coordinating, and supervising all activities related to the design, development, and implementation of information systems, software, and artificial intelligence/machine learning applications.

Key Responsibilities

  • Strategy and Planning
    • Lead the pre-testing phase of development by evaluating proposals to identify potential problem areas and making recommendations.
    • Ensure that development projects meet business requirements and goals, fulfill end-user requirements, and identify and resolve systems issues.
    • Review and analyze existing application effectiveness and efficiency, and develop strategies and roadmaps in conjunction with the Enterprise Architecture team for improving or leveraging these systems.
  • Acquisition and Deployment
    • Manage the development and deployment of new applications, systems software, and/or enhancements to existing applications throughout the enterprise, including artificial intelligence.
    • Research and make recommendations on software products and services in support of procurement and development efforts.
    • Coordinate feasibility studies for software and system products under consideration for purchase, and provide advice based on findings.
    • Ensure that any new software integration into company systems meets functional requirements, system compliance, interface specifications, and architectural standards.
    • Utilize experience and knowledge in Continuous Integration/Continuous Delivery (CD/CD) methodologies, associated branching strategies to drive efficiency and expediency of development.
    • Collaborate with analysts, designers, product owners, and scrum teams in the testing of new software programs and applications.
  • Operational Management
    • Manage and provide direction for the application development team in support of business operations, development practices, etc.
    • Identify and resolve program errors.
    • Provide technical leadership to project managers and programmers working on development project teams, including development and accountability for appropriate KPIs and standards.
    • Design, develop, and install enhancements and upgrades to systems and application software.
    • Liaise with product teams, cloud, and infrastructure teams to assist with quality assurance, program logic, and data processing.
    • Cultivate, disseminate, and enforce functional policies, procedures, and quality assurance best practices.
    • Where necessary, prepare, establish, and monitor budgets.

Requirements

  • Bachelor's degree in computer systems design, computer science, or related discipline.
  • 10 years direct experience in software development and/or programming design and systems management.

Preferred Qualifications

  • Proven experience in overseeing the direction, development, and implementation of software solutions.
  • Direct, hands-on experience with automated software and system management tools that adhere to best practices for CI/CD and release management.
  • Strong knowledge of system and software quality assurance best practices and methodologies.
  • Extensive experience with core software applications, including Microsoft Azure PaaS services, Azure DevOps, etc.
  • Knowledge of programming languages, including.Net, XML, Java, Python, C++, and R.
  • Good project management skills and/or substantial exposure to project-based work structures, project lifecycle models, including but not limited to Product Management, Agile, DevOps, and Scrum.
  • Knowledge of database design and file management techniques.
  • Working knowledge of API development and integration into Cloud and On-Premise systems.
  • Excellent understanding of the organization's goals and objectives.
  • Knowledge of applicable data privacy and regulated utility practices and laws.


  • Pittsburgh, Pennsylvania, United States American Eagle Outfitters Full time

    About the RoleWe are seeking a highly skilled and experienced Senior Software Development Manager to lead our engineering team and drive the development and growth of our platform.Key ResponsibilitiesTechnical Leadership: Provide technical guidance and mentorship to a team of Java developers, ensuring the delivery of high-quality software solutions.Business...


  • Pittsburgh, Pennsylvania, United States YinzCam, Inc. Full time

    This is an in-office role.-----We are seeking a Technical Project Manager for Software Implementation (Contractor).This position reports directly to the CEO and is dedicated to converting client specifications into actionable user stories, ensuring that these stories are meticulously tracked and delivered to the client.This role requires extensive writing...


  • Pittsburgh, Pennsylvania, United States YinzCam, Inc. Full time

    This position is based in an office environment.-----We are seeking a Technical Project Manager for Software Implementation (Contractor for 6 months).This role reports directly to the CEO and is dedicated to converting client needs into actionable user stories, ensuring that these stories are monitored and delivered effectively.This role emphasizes strong...


  • Pittsburgh, Pennsylvania, United States Fortive Full time

    The people at Industrial Scientific (A Fortive Company) are committed to ending death on the job by the year 2050, and we need more help. At Industrial Scientific Corporation (ISC), we rely on our dynamic team of engineers to solve the many challenges that come with our rapidly evolving technical stack. We hire smart, motivated people, give them world-class...


  • Pittsburgh, Pennsylvania, United States TTI of USA, Inc. Full time

    Position Overview: We are seeking a highly skilled Senior Python Software Engineer to join our dynamic team at TTI of USA, Inc. In this role, you will be responsible for developing innovative automation solutions that analyze large datasets to uncover user characteristics, relationships, and trends. Key Responsibilities: Design and implement automation...


  • Pittsburgh, Pennsylvania, United States Duquesne Light Company Full time

    About Duquesne Light CompanyDuquesne Light Company is a leading provider of electric energy, with a rich history of technological innovation and customer service excellence. As a forward-thinking company, we are committed to creating a culture of inclusion, valuing and respecting the unique differences and experiences of our employees.Job SummaryThe Senior...


  • Pittsburgh, Pennsylvania, United States Technology Services Group Full time

    Job Summary:Technology Services Group Inc. is seeking a Senior Vice President, Backend Engineering to join our team. As a key member of our organization, you will be responsible for providing high-level application software development services and technical support for backend features and components.Key Responsibilities:Collaborate with internal business...


  • Pittsburgh, Pennsylvania, United States Trantor Software Full time

    About Trantor SoftwareFounded in 2009, Trantor Software is a premier provider of software services, headquartered in Menlo Park, California. We specialize in delivering cutting-edge technology solutions that empower our clients to meet their business goals while maintaining a holistic view of their operations.At Trantor, we emphasize practical approaches in...


  • Pittsburgh, Pennsylvania, United States PNC Full time

    Position SummaryAt PNC, we recognize that our workforce is our most valuable resource and a key differentiator in the competitive landscape. As a Senior Mobile Software Engineer within PNC's Mobile Development division, you will play a pivotal role in driving innovation and excellence in software solutions.Job ResponsibilitiesOverview of ResponsibilitiesPNC...


  • Pittsburgh, Pennsylvania, United States Eliassen Group Full time

    Job OverviewHybrid Role, applicants must be local to Pittsburgh PA.Our esteemed financial services organization is in search of a Senior Software Engineer with expertise in Python and Spark to become a vital part of our finance and regulatory division.We can accommodate W2 and corp-to-corp consultants. For our W2 consultants, we provide an excellent benefits...


  • Pittsburgh, Pennsylvania, United States Jobot Full time

    About the RoleWe are seeking a highly skilled Senior Software Engineer - AI Application Developer to join our team at Jobot. As a key member of our Application Delivery team, you will be responsible for designing, developing, and supporting custom AI-enhanced applications hosted in the cloud-based Microsoft Azure platform.Key ResponsibilitiesDesign, develop,...


  • Pittsburgh, Pennsylvania, United States IRALOGIX,Inc Full time

    Job OverviewCompany: IRALOGIX, Inc.Position: Senior Software EngineerLocation: Partially remote, with candidates ideally located in the Pittsburgh regionJob Type: Full-Time/ExemptIndustry: Retirement Services/FinTech SoftwareTravel: 0%-5%About IRALOGIX: IRALOGIX is a rapidly growing technology platform dedicated to delivering exceptional solutions for IRA...


  • Pittsburgh, Pennsylvania, United States Eliassen Group Full time

    Hybrid Position, candidates must be local to Pittsburgh PA. Our premier financial services organization is in search of a Senior Software Engineer with expertise in Python and Spark to join their finance and regulatory division. We are open to both W2 and corp-to-corp consultants. For our W2 consultants, we provide an excellent benefits package that...


  • Pittsburgh, Pennsylvania, United States Hill Community Development Corporation Full time

    Job OverviewObjective:The Hill Community Development Corporation is dedicated to collaborating with community members and stakeholders to devise, advocate for, and execute initiatives that align plans, policies, and individuals to foster impactful community development within the Greater Hill District.Position Summary:The Senior Financial Accountant plays a...


  • Pittsburgh, Pennsylvania, United States Eliassen Group Full time

    We are thrilled to present an opportunity for a Senior Python Software Engineer with our esteemed client.We can accommodate W2 and corp-to-corp consultants. For our W2 consultants, we provide an excellent benefits package that includes Medical, Dental, and Vision coverage, a 401k plan with company matching, and life insurance.Compensation: $76 per hour on...


  • Pittsburgh, Pennsylvania, United States Eliassen Group Full time

    We are excited to present an opportunity for a Senior Python Software Engineer with a prominent client in the technology sector.We can accommodate both W2 and corp-to-corp consultants. For our W2 consultants, we provide an excellent benefits package that includes Medical, Dental, and Vision coverage, a 401k plan with company matching, and life...


  • Pittsburgh, Pennsylvania, United States Hill Community Development Corporation Full time

    Job OverviewPurpose:The Hill Community Development Corporation (Hill CDC) collaborates with local residents and stakeholders to design, advocate for, and execute initiatives that align plans, policies, and community members to foster significant development opportunities in the Greater Hill District.Position Summary:The Senior Accounting Specialist is tasked...


  • Pittsburgh, Pennsylvania, United States Lynx Software Technologies Full time

    Position OverviewLocation: Remote option availableWe are seeking skilled and driven individuals with over 2 years of experience in software engineering, specifically utilizing Python.Why Choose Us?Our vibrant workplace fosters an ideal atmosphere for advancing your career. With a supportive culture, a diverse team, competitive pay, flexible schedules, and...

  • Senior .Net Developer

    3 months ago


    Pittsburgh, Pennsylvania, United States TekInsta Inc Full time

    Senior .Net DeveloperLocation Pittsburgh PA(Initially remote)Duration Long TermJob Description Should be bit senior Mini 10 + Years' experience Full Microsoft Technology Stack and an Expert with C# using Visual Studio and Entity Framework API Web Development and Apigee Cloud-based infrastructure design and implementation All secondary technologies necessary...


  • Pittsburgh, Pennsylvania, United States Hill Community Development Corporation Full time

    Job OverviewObjective:The Hill Community Development Corporation is dedicated to collaborating with community members and stakeholders to develop, advocate for, and execute initiatives that link strategic plans, policies, and individuals to foster impactful community development in the Greater Hill District.Position Summary:The Senior Financial Accountant...